The Integrated Dell Remote Access Controller 7 (iDRAC7) is a built-in hardware component that allows administrators to monitor, maintain, and restore Dell PowerEdge 12th generation servers. While basic management functions come standard, advanced automation, virtual console routing, and out-of-band power management require an Enterprise license.

: If remote power management and basic monitoring are the primary requirements, standard IPMI (Intelligent Platform Management Interface) commands can be executed over the network using open-source tools like ipmitool . This allows for remote power-on, power-off, and sensor reading without upgrading to an Enterprise license.
